José Manuel López Rodrigo
José Manuel López Rodrigo (born 1966) is a Spanish activist and politician. He has been a member of the 10th Assembly of Madrid in the Podemos (Spanish political party), Podemos parliamentary group. Biography Born on 8 June 1966 in Madrid, he is a neighbor of Manoteras, in the district of Hortaleza. Active in the associative and Christian grassroots movements, he founded the radio station ''Radio Enlace''. He obtained a degree as Agronomy Engineer at the Technical University of Madrid, Polytechnic University of Madrid (UPM) and a diplomature in Territorial Ordering, Rural Development and Environment at the Technical University of Valencia, Polytechnic University of Valencia (UPV). He worked for Caritas Internationalis, Caritas and the Tomillo foundation. Assembly Of Madrid
The Assembly of Madrid or Madrid Assembly () is the Unicameralism, unicameral autonomous legislature of the Autonomous Community of Madrid since the approval of the Madrid Charter of Autonomy in 1983. It is elected every four years during the Spanish Regional and Municipal elections, as the Community of Madrid Charter of Autonomy does not recognise the right to call early elections (as in the Basque Autonomous Community, Basque Country, Catalonia, Galicia (Spain), Galicia and Andalusia), save for exceptional situations like the President of Madrid#The 6th term scandal, scandal that deadlocked the May 2003 Assembly and forced fresh elections in October 2003. According to the Charter, the Assembly is empowered to write Madrid's regional legislation, to control the Government of the Community of Madrid, regional government's actions, and to elect the President of Madrid, President of the Community of Madrid. 2015 Madrilenian Regional Election
A regional election was held in the Community of Madrid on Sunday, 24 May 2015, to elect the 10th Assembly of Madrid, Assembly of the Autonomous communities of Spain, autonomous community. All 129 seats in the Assembly were up for election. The election was held simultaneously with 2015 Spanish regional elections, regional elections in twelve other autonomous communities and 2015 Spanish local elections, local elections all throughout Spain. The ruling People's Party of the Community of Madrid, People's Party (PP) emerged once again as the largest political force in the region, but it saw a substantial drop in its vote support and the loss of the absolute majority it had held almost uninterruptedly since 1995—with a May 2003 Madrilenian regional election#Aftermath, brief interlude in 2003—. Europa Press (news Agency)
Europa Press is a Spanish news agency founded in 1953. It broadcasts news 24 hours a day, publishing 3,000 articles on average per day. Originally founded as a book distribution company by five monarchists, Europa Press became a news agency in 1966. It is a competitor to the state-run news agency, Agencia EFE. History On September 23, 1953, Torcuato Luca de Tena published in ''ABC'' that Lavrenti Pavlovich Beria, leader of the Soviet police, was in Spain following the death of Joseph Stalin. Since no one could verify the information, Luca de Tena was dismissed. When he was thirty, he decided to write books and pamphlets, founding an individual agency called Agencia Europea, where he hired his colleagues Florentino Pérez Embid, Andrés Rueda, Lluis Valls, Gonzalo Fernández de la Mora and Javier García Vinuesa, with the aim of creating and spreading material containing pictures summarizing successful theatre plays or movies. 2019 Madrilenian Regional Election
The 2019 Madrilenian regional election was held on Sunday, 26 May 2019, to elect the 11th Assembly of Madrid, Assembly of the Community of Madrid. All 132 seats in the Assembly were up for election. The election was held simultaneously with 2019 Spanish regional elections, regional elections in eleven other Autonomous communities of Spain, autonomous communities and 2019 Spanish local elections, local elections all throughout Spain, as well as the 2019 European Parliament election in Spain, 2019 European Parliament election. As a result of the election, the Spanish Socialist Workers' Party of the Community of Madrid, Spanish Socialist Workers' Party (PSOE) emerged as the largest political party in a Madrilenian regional election for the first time since 1987 Madrilenian regional election, 1987, but failed short of securing a majority together with Íñigo Errejón's Más Madrid and Unidas Podemos, the latter of which barely surpassed the 5% threshold to win seats in the Assembly. Más Madrid
Más Madrid () is a progressive regional political party in Spain co-founded by Manuela Carmena and Iñigo Errejon. Its primary strength is located in the city of Madrid. It promotes green politics, having cooperated with like-minded parties such as the Greens Equo and European Green Party members. It sits on the left-wing to far-left of the political spectrum. It was founded as the electoral platform formed around Manuela Carmena to succeed Ahora Madrid in Carmena's bid for re-election in the 2019 Madrid City Council election. After the crisis sparked in January 2019 by Íñigo Errejón's announcement to form a tandem with Carmena ahead of the 2019 Madrilenian regional election, the platform threatened to cause a major split in Podemos in the Community of Madrid. Lorena Ruiz-Huerta
Lorena Ruiz-Huerta García de Viedma (born 1977) is a Spanish lawyer and politician. She was a member of the 10th Assembly of Madrid in the Podemos parliamentary group. Early life Born on 9 February 1977 in Madrid. Her uncle Alejandro Ruiz-Huerta, a lawyer, was a survivor from the 1977 Atocha massacre; this would later influence Lorena's professional vocation. She graduated in Law at the Charles III University of Madrid and later obtained a certification in advanced studies in Public Law. She started her career as lawyer specialized in Family and Criminal Law in 2005. Regional MP She ran as candidate in the Podemos list (in second place) for the May 2015 regional election in Madrid, and she was elected member of the regional legislature. Íñigo Errejón
Íñigo Errejón Galván (; born 14 December 1983) is a Spanish political scientist and former politician. Doctor of Philosophy in Political Science, he was the secretary for policy and strategy and campaigning of Podemos (Spanish political party), Podemos (managing several electoral campaigns of the political party) as well as a member of the 11th and 12th terms of the Congress of Deputies. He split from Podemos and founded a new platform in early 2019, Más Madrid, under which Errejón was elected to the Assembly of Madrid and that was later re-constituted as Más País in order to run in the November 2019 Spanish general election, November 2019 general election, with the outcome of Errejón returning to the Congress of Deputies. He left politics in October 2024 after being accused of sexual assault. From the standpoint of political theory, he is influenced by Ernesto Laclau and the Essex School of discourse analysis. Ramón Espinar Merino
Ramón Espinar Merino (born 1986) is a Spanish politician. A member of the Assembly of Madrid from 2015 to 2019, he led the Podemos party branch in the Community of Madrid between 2016 and 2019. Biography ;Early life Born on 28 March 1986 in Madrid, Espinar is son of Ramón Espinar Gallego, Spanish Socialist Worker's Party politician who served as 1st President of the Assembly of Madrid between 1983 and 1987. He studied at the Instituto Ramiro de Maeztu. Graduated in Political Science at the Complutense University of Madrid (UCM) where he also studied a master in Political Analysis, Espinar took part in political organizations such as Juventud Sin Futuro and Contrapoder. He collaborated in ''LaTuerka'' (a TV show presented by Pablo Iglesias Turrión) and worked as researcher for the UCM. ;Podemos He ran 3rd in the Podemos list for the 2015 Madrilenian regional election, and became a member of the 10th term of the Assembly of Madrid.
